Chinese Pretzels

Ingredients

  • 1 3/4 c. cornstarch
  • 1 c. flour
  • 1/2 c. sugar
  • 1/4 c. evaporated milk, undiluted
  • 1 1/4 c. water
  • 1 egg, beaten
  • dash of salt
  • oil for frying

Instructions

  1. Heat oil to 385°.
  2. Sift cornstarch with flour, sugar and salt. Combine milk, water and egg.
  3. Stir into dry ingredients; mix until smooth.
  4. Heat rosette iron in fat until hot.
  5. Dip hot iron into batter and return to fat.
  6. Cook until pretzels are delicately browned, turning once.
  7. Drain on absorbent paper.
  8. Makes 6 dozen.
